***The performance is in American Sign Language (ASL)***The ASLA will host nationally renowned Deaf performer Dack Virnig! A fourth-generation Deaf individual originally from Minnesota, Dack emerged on the performance circuit after a video he made went viral on YouTube, Mountain Dew Man. His amazing ability to make stories come alive through his hands, whether in ASL or on paper, has entertained people all around the world. His top-notch performances combined with outstanding content and a plot laden with twists and turns make all of his performances memorable.

Orientation Leader Overview -- An Orientation Leader (OL) is a current, fulltime undergraduate student that serves as a student mentor and guide for first year students and transfer students during the summer before their first semester on campus. An OL assists students and parents during orientation sessions by giving tours, hosting panel discussions and answering a variety of questions regarding campus life. They are paid for training and orientation sessions. Orientation Leaders will be give summer housing as well as a uniform. Any interested candidate cannot enroll in summer courses.
